Malkavians
The Malkavians are almost universally feared and shunned by Kindred society; their plague of madness is said to pass quite easily from one Kindred to the other. Yet though their madness might make most of them into dangerous creatures without a purpose and without a use, some of them transcend that condition, and become something more. They tap into some unique property of the curse of Malkavia, and gain access to the discipline of Dementation. Where those who fail to tap into this power are known as the Afflicted, those who master Dementation become known as the Demented; they are prophets and masters of madness. Their insights are valued greatly by those who learn to see the truth in them, but to do so is difficult at the best of times; the cryptic nature of their visions makes the truth elude even the Demented.
Opinions
- “Malkavians huh? Yeah i know of them. I try to stay as far the fuck away from them as I possibly can, you know? They can infect you with that shit don’t you realize? Make you as fucked up as they are. But yeah, it’s strange the sort of things that they blurt out sometimes, I mean, mostly it’s just random bullshit, but sometimes…man, I don’t know. Sometimes I swear there’s something to that damn Malkavian insight of theirs, they know shit they’re not supposed to know, and not because they’re sneaky bastards like the Mekhet either, I guess that’s why the higher-ups like to keep them around, give them some shit out of the way jobs so they can’t cause some massive fuckup, and reap the occasional bits of insight from their polluted sawdust filled heads. I’d feel a whole lot better if they just weren’t around though.” - Carthian Nosferatu
- “The Demented you say? Yes, poor bastards. I’m not sure what’s wrong with them truthfully. I’ve heard the rumors ofcourse that it’s some sort of disease, but honestly I can’t be sure of that, it sounds like Ventrue propaganda to me, even if some of them practically parade the issue around as though it’s some sort of divine test. Either way, I think something else is at work, something none of us can even guess at. I suppose there’s some blessing in their insights to be had though, better one of the Demented than one of the Afflicted, as the talk goes. Although then again, that does depend on wether you accept there's something to their insights in the first place, i suppose.” - Invictus Daeva
- “They’re not diseased my man, they’re enlightened. Don’t look at me like that, you ever seen someone enlightened who wasn’t a little crazy? Shit, they called Einstein crazy too, guy couldn’t even make his socks match, but he was a freaking genius. The Malkavians see the divine reality through the lens that is their mad blood. It’s not a disease, and they’re not a bloodline either, they’re…well, if you want my honest opinion, I think they’re the birth of a new clan. That’s right, and I bet you the Ventrue aren’t going to shed any tears when they can finally disavow themselves from them. Sure, you’ve got Malkavians of every clan, but once they turn Afflicted, nobody treats them as whatever clan they came from anymore, not even they themselves…that should tell you something, shouldn’t it?” - Acolyte Mekhet
